Wow this seems really biased.
I have a very nice LP12 and a very nice TD150. I bought the LP12 for less than $500, and I bought the TD150 for $50. If I had to pay again, I would shell out the $500 for the Linn. Although they might look the same, they are not the same. Everything on the Linn seems to be made to a higher standard. Bearing, plinth, subplinth, armboard, platter, subplatter, powersupply, and motor are of a higher quality.
I am not a linnie (I think that there are quite a few deck out there that can stomp a linn), but I do think that the Linn has higher quality parts and a better sound than a TD150.
It is obvious from the original post that the soundnut has not owned a Linn before. I would suggest that he gives it a shot. they can be picked up on the used market for quite cheap, and I think he might like it more than the TD150
